I haven't braved a patch session yet (it looked too busy for me at the moment over the weekend) so went to the "Quiet . . . Ha ha ha, you 'avin' a larf?" session at the small rink.

Surprisingly though, I enjoyed the session. I felt really comfortable on my blades (I love that feeling!) and had fun playing around with my edges - one foot glides, slaloming etc. I had a go at a few 3-turns, but don't find these so stressful now that I have managed to do a couple! I was on the verge today with a few (one of them just might have been one) but I can feel them progressing now. I am holding myself more upright, my head is more in line with my torso, and I am making sure my free foot is tucked in nicely. Now I have to concentrate on not letting my weight fall forward on the turn. And at the end of the session, I stayed on till everybody else had got off, and did some continuous curves down the length of the rink. changing from outside to inside edges halfway. I didn't get to practice powerful push-offs today, but the actual alternating edges felt quite good, especially on the inside edges.

So altogether, quite content with today's skate.
